Leave some room in your suitcase for art this summer
The Art Dossier on July 31, 2012 with 0 CommentsHotels are now taking the trend of pairing original art with hospitality to the next level.
More and more hotels are working with local artists to decorate their space but now guests will also have the opportunity of purchasing art during their stay.
Hotels such as the Omni Dallas, The Lancaster Arts Hotel in Pennsylvania, and the Renaissance Arts Hotel in New Orleans all feature original works of art that are available for purchase. Just ask the staff.
The art gives these hotels a competitive edge over other accommodations and it allows guests to interact with their temporary living space.
Ed Netzhammer, managing director of the Dallas Omni, notes that his hotel has “more art than a lot of the galleries and museums around the country.”
“It makes it fun and interesting and adds a whole different level of energy to the hotel,” Netzhammer said.
